Palampur, June 2

Dr Sushma Sood, a gynaecologist, has been selected as the Member of the Royal College of Obstetrics and Gynaecologists, London.

She is the first doctor from the state to have received the prestigious degree on May 20. Sushma did her MBBS and MD from Indira Gandhi Medical College. She had to crack a three-step exam to make it to the college. Sushma worked with the Health Department from 1983 to 2008. She provided round-the-clock services to patients in the Civil Hospital, Palampur, for 25 years.

Her greatest contribution is to the National Family Planning Programme where she performed more than 50,000 operations. She organised family planning camps in remotest areas of Kangra district.
